Orvane's ledger tables are partitioned by month. The Partition API lists active partitions, creates next-month partitions ahead of rollover, and archives partitions older than 24 months. New team members should never drop partitions manually; use the archive endpoint. All partition operations require an authenticated request, so attach the bearer token that follows.

session JWT of fajof-bahop = eyJhbGciOiJIUzI1NiIsInR5cCI6IkpXVCJ9.eyJzdWIiOiIqgHoPSIn0.DAyxzh8y

Subject: DR drill — Liftwise dispatch simulator

Team, the quarterly disaster-recovery drill for the Liftwise elevator-dispatch simulator completed Thursday. Restore from cold storage took 22 minutes; scenario replay verified all 14 bank configurations. One gap: the restore script prompts for the vault passphrase, and two operators didn't know where it lived. To close that gap for the sync notes, the current recovery passphrase is recorded below.

vault phrase of yaguf-hahaf = druath-holix

**Handover: Intern cohort arrival**

The Thistlewood summer interns arrive Monday at 09:00 — twelve in total. Welcome packs are in the cupboard behind reception, sorted alphabetically. Walk them through fire exits before anything else. Their badges won't be active until Tuesday, so admit them via the side door using the code below.

turnstile pass: bdg-YEOZLM-79341408

FAQ: Strandmap dependency visualizer

Q: Why does the graph render stale edges after a merge?

A: Strandmap caches the resolved graph for an hour. Force a rebuild from the admin panel; don't clear the whole cache, it hammers the resolver. Q: Cycles shown that don't exist? A: Known issue with optional deps; toggle strict mode. Q: Admin panel locked after the Thursday deploy? A: The credential store reseals on every deploy. Re-open it before the sync demo using the recovery passphrase below.

strongbox words: druvan-lamys-eliius-jorax-istox-soreth-ulays-gilix-ralix-oliiel-norwyn-casvan-praius